A Connoisseur's Handbook for Whiskey

When savoring a fine whiskey, a gentleman adheres to certain time-honored principles. First and foremost, choose your whiskey with thoughtfulness, paying attention to its origins and notes. Present it upon a acceptable glass that allows the aroma to emerge. Avoid overfilling the glass, as this can diminish the nuances of the whiskey.

  • Swirl the whiskey gently in your glass to unleash its aroma.
  • Sniff deeply, taking note of various suggestions of spice.
  • Enable the whiskey to settle on your tongue before consuming.

Contemplate on its weight, and how it finishes in the mouth. Remember, a gentleman's whiskey experience is a journey of exploration.

Embarking on a Whiskey Journey: From Grain to Glass

The journey of whiskey, beginning as humble grains to a smooth and complex spirit, is a testament to the art of distillers. It's a craft that involves meticulous selection of barley, careful fermentation, fiery distillation, and patient maturation in oak barrels. Each phase plays a vital role in shaping the unique character that the finished product.

From milling the grains to capturing the flavorful sugars, every detail shapes the final taste. The fermentation process changes these sugars into alcohol, creating a liquid foundation for whiskey.

Within distillation, the soul of the whiskey is captured, separating the flavorful compounds from the rest. The choice of distillation influences the final flavor profile, producing a wide range of styles from light and refreshing to dark and complex.

Ultimately, the whiskey is matured in oak barrels, where it gathers complex flavors from. The type of oak, the duration of aging, and even the climate all shape the whiskey's final character.
